Title:Some Ibadan place-names: a source of historical evidence
Author:Awe, BolanleISNI
Year:1971
Periodical:African Notes: Bulletin of the Institute of African Studies, University of Ibadan
Volume:6
Issue:2
Pages:85-93
Language:English
Geographic term:Nigeria
Subjects:history
Yoruba
place names
Abstract:On account of their meaningful nature, the extreme conservatism in their use and the consequent survival of many even till the present day, place-names could make some contribution to the reconstruction of the Yoruba past. In Ibadan, the examination of these place-names provides evidence which touches many aspects of the town's history. At least six categories which can be useful for historical reconstruction are discernible: 1. place-names of founders; 2. place-names reflecting the nature of the original settlements; 3. place-names denoting the growth and development of the town; 4. place-names indicating sub-ethnic groups that settled in Ibadan; 5. place-names reflecting political changes in the town; 6. place-names of economic and social significance. Notes; appendix: some Ibadan place-names.
